Mike Hart is Ready for the Draft

News No Comments

Mike Hart has been dreaming about this weekend for a long time. It’s the weekend he realizes his dream of being drafted to play football in a professional capacity.

He is back at home in New York this weekend to let it all play out. His hometown news station, CBS5, has conducted and posted a very nice one-on-one video interview on Mike as he returns home for draft weekend. The interview is conducted on the field at his old high school in Onondaga.

Mike says a number of teams have been contacting him ahead of the draft, including the Baltimore Ravens. He expects to be drafted in rounds 3 or 4, which take place on Sunday. He reiterated this, Wednesday, in an appearance on “The Huge Show”. You can listen to it here.

Michigan Pro Day

News No Comments

Michigan held its annual pro day on Friday, March 14. As expected, Mike Hart was in attendance. What wasn’t expected, according to media reports, was for Mike to bypass running the 40 again.

Instead Mike concentrated on skills events and likely impressed scouts with his hands in the receiving drills.

    Mike Hart at the 2008 NFL Scouting Combine

    Multimedia, News No Comments

    2008 NFL Scouting CombineHere are some of Mike’s results, plus a video of his presser with the media.

    Height: 5′8 7/8″
    Weight: 206
    Bench Press: 23 reps of 225 lbs.
    40 Dash: 4.67 & 4.69
    Vertical Jump: 28 inches
